Classe logging
Fornisce la funzionalità di registrazione delle tracce.
internal class Logging
Avvertimento
Questa classe è interna e non deve essere usata direttamente nel codice.
Microsoft non supporta l'uso di questa classe in un'applicazione di produzione in alcuna circostanza.
Associa metodo
Registra le informazioni che due oggetti sono associati tra loro.
internal static void Associate(TraceSource traceSource, object objA, object objB)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
objA
ObjectOggetto da associare a
objB
.objB
ObjectOggetto da associare a
objA
.
Metodo Enter(TraceSource, object, string, string)
Registra l'ingresso a un metodo.
internal static void Enter(TraceSource traceSource, object obj, string method, string param)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
ObjectOggetto su cui è stato chiamato il metodo.
method
StringMetodo immesso.
param
StringParametri passati al metodo .
Metodo Enter(TraceSource, object, string, object)
Registra l'ingresso a un metodo.
internal static void Enter(TraceSource traceSource, object obj, string method, object paramObject)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
ObjectOggetto su cui è stato chiamato il metodo.
method
StringMetodo immesso.
paramObject
ObjectParametri passati al metodo .
Metodo Enter(TraceSource, string, string, string)
Registra l'ingresso a un metodo.
internal static void Enter(TraceSource traceSource, string obj, string method, string param)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
StringOggetto su cui è stato chiamato il metodo.
method
StringMetodo immesso.
param
StringParametri passati al metodo .
Metodo Enter(TraceSource, string, string, object)
Registra l'ingresso a un metodo.
internal static void Enter(TraceSource traceSource, string obj, string method, object paramObject)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
StringOggetto su cui è stato chiamato il metodo.
method
StringMetodo immesso.
paramObject
ObjectParametri passati al metodo .
Metodo Enter(TraceSource, string, string)
Registra l'ingresso a un metodo.
internal static void Enter(TraceSource traceSource, string method, string parameters)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
method
StringMetodo immesso.
parameters
StringParametri passati al metodo .
Metodo Enter(TraceSource, string)
Registra l'ingresso a un metodo.
internal static void Enter(TraceSource traceSource, string msg)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
msg
StringMessaggio di ingresso da registrare nell'origine di traccia.
Metodo exception
Registra un'eccezione e ripristina il rientro.
internal static void Exception(TraceSource traceSource, object obj, string method, Exception e)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
ObjectOggetto su cui è stata chiamata un'eccezione il metodo su cui è stata generata un'eccezione.
method
StringMetodo che ha generato l'eccezione.
-
Eccezione generata.
Metodo Exit(TraceSource, object, string, object)
Registra l'uscita da una funzione.
internal static void Exit(TraceSource traceSource, object obj, string method, object retObject)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
ObjectOggetto su cui è stato chiamato il metodo.
method
StringMetodo che viene chiuso.
retObject
ObjectValore restituito dal metodo .
Metodo Exit(TraceSource, string, string, object)
Registra l'uscita da una funzione.
internal static void Exit(TraceSource traceSource, string obj, string method, object retObject)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
StringOggetto su cui è stato chiamato il metodo.
method
StringMetodo che viene chiuso.
retObject
ObjectValore restituito dal metodo .
Metodo Exit(TraceSource, object, string, string)
Registra l'uscita da una funzione.
internal static void Exit(TraceSource traceSource, object obj, string method, string retValue)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
ObjectOggetto su cui è stato chiamato il metodo.
method
StringMetodo che viene chiuso.
retValue
StringValore restituito dal metodo .
Metodo Exit(TraceSource, string, string, string)
Registra l'uscita da una funzione.
internal static void Exit(TraceSource traceSource, string obj, string method, string retValue)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
obj
StringOggetto su cui è stato chiamato il metodo.
method
StringMetodo che viene chiuso.
retValue
StringValore restituito dal metodo .
Metodo Exit(TraceSource, string, string)
Registra l'uscita da una funzione.
internal static void Exit(TraceSource traceSource, string method, string parameters)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
method
StringMetodo che viene chiuso.
parameters
StringParametri passati al metodo che viene chiuso.
Metodo Exit(TraceSource, string)
Registra l'uscita da una funzione.
internal static void Exit(TraceSource traceSource, string msg)
Parametri
traceSource
TraceSourceOrigine di traccia in cui registrare l'evento.
msg
StringMessaggio di uscita da registrare nell'origine di traccia.
Proprietà Http
Ottiene l'origine di traccia per "System.Net.Http".
internal static TraceSource Http { get; }
Valore della proprietà
TraceSource
Origine di traccia per "System.Net.Http" o null
se la registrazione non è abilitata.
Proprietà On
Ottiene un valore che indica se la registrazione è abilitata.
internal static bool On { get; }
Valore della proprietà
Boolean
true
se la registrazione è abilitata; in caso contrario, false
.
Fabbisogno
Spazio dei nomi :System.Net
Assembly: System (in System.dll)